Survivor 49 Episode 1 was devoted to a person named Vince Costello. The onscreen tribute on the finish of the episode learn, “In loving reminiscence of Vince Costello, ceaselessly in our hearts.”
Costello, a Fiji native, was a longtime Survivor crew member whose household adopted in his footsteps by engaged on the sequence. He was identified with late-stage hepatocellular carcinoma (liver most cancers) earlier this 12 months, and the sickness required him and his household to quickly relocate to Australia. This was shared in a GoFundMe arrange on July 21, 2025, by Survivor government producer Jesse Jensen. The final replace on that web page was from Jensen on July 28, who thanked everybody who donated for his or her assist (it raised over $86,000 AUD). The GoFundMe has since closed.
“Vince was actually touched and humbled by the quantity of assist he acquired from you all and needed me to cross on an enormous a vinaka vakalevu from him and the entire household,” Jensen wrote within the July 28 replace. “He can’t thanks sufficient. It has meant the world to them.” Jensen famous that the fundraiser was closed at Costello’s request.
Costello and his household had been one in every of many Survivor households profiled by Individuals on the set of Season 50 in June. Based on an editor’s be aware in that story, Costello died after Season 50 wrapped filming. He was 61.

Who’s Vince Costello from Survivor?
Costello was a location supervisor for Survivor for a few decade. He began engaged on the present on Season 33, Millennials vs. Gen X. Being a location supervisor meant he looked for viable areas on the Mamanuca Islands to arrange the tribe camp, challenges, and Tribal Council units.
What did Vince Costello’s youngsters do on Survivor?
Survivor is a giant household. Jeff Probst’s niece works on the present as a crew member, and relationships fashioned between crew members have resulted in a minimum of 67 Survivor infants being born over time. A few of these youngsters even work for the present now, and different households, like Costello’s, introduced their households with them after being employed by the present.
Three of Costello’s youngsters work for Survivor. Aline Costello, 28, began as a Dream Group member (the athletes who take a look at out each problem and reveal them onscreen) earlier than changing into a areas assistant alongside her dad.
“We’re a really tight household, so I really feel like if anybody may do it, it might be us. It’s been good,” Aline advised Individuals. Costello added, “No fights in public.”
His son, Patrick Costello, 21, is a digital camera operator. He spent a few of his childhood years “working round” the set earlier than returning as an grownup to work on the crew.
Costello advised Individuals that he labored on round 50 productions however by no means imagined that Survivor was “going to vary my life and my household’s lives.”
“Fiji could be very a lot into tradition and into respect, and it’s been nice working for Survivor in that respect,” he says. “From each single Fijian citizen on this job and for all of the residents of our little nation, we’ve been very grateful.”
